About

Nazia Jamil is a scholar working on Biomaterials, Pollution and Molecular Biology. According to data from OpenAlex, Nazia Jamil has authored 67 papers receiving a total of 926 indexed citations (citations by other indexed papers that have themselves been cited), including 28 papers in Biomaterials, 27 papers in Pollution and 24 papers in Molecular Biology. Recurrent topics in Nazia Jamil's work include biodegradable polymer synthesis and properties (28 papers), Microplastics and Plastic Pollution (21 papers) and Biopolymer Synthesis and Applications (10 papers). Nazia Jamil is often cited by papers focused on biodegradable polymer synthesis and properties (28 papers), Microplastics and Plastic Pollution (21 papers) and Biopolymer Synthesis and Applications (10 papers). Nazia Jamil collaborates with scholars based in Pakistan, Poland and Australia. Nazia Jamil's co-authors include Iftikhar Ali, Rida Batool, Shahida Hasnain, Waqas Chaudhry, Hasnain Javed, Yalçın Kaya, Saeed Rauf, Zarfishan Tahir, Atia Iqbal and Nuzhat Ahmed and has published in prestigious journals such as SHILAP Revista de lepidopterología, PLoS ONE and Frontiers in Microbiology.
